Description
The property occupies a delightful position, located close to the Stiperstones with its attractive public house and village shop and the nearby Stables Inn, Hopesgate. The popular village of Minsterley is approximately 4.5 miles from Shrewsbury, providing an excellent range of local amenities.
A unique and spacious four bedroom detached extended cottage, set on an impressive plot with extensive countryside views.
